Description
American Traveler is hiring a Interventional Radiology Technologist with 1-3 years of IR experience for a 14-week travel contract in Kentucky.
Details
- Interventional Radiology unit within an acute care hospital setting
- Procedures include interventional neuro, vascular, and CT/US guided interventions
- 4x10 hour day shifts, Monday through Friday, 7:00 AM to 5:30 PM, with a rotating day off each week (typically following a call shift)
- 1-2 call shifts per week and 1 weekend on-call every 6 weeks
- Preferred experience with Epic EMR, Siemens single and bi-plane equipment, and McKesson PACS
Requirements
- 1-3 years of experience in Interventional Radiology with demonstrated skill in VIR and neuro procedures
- ARRT(R) and BLS required
- RT(R) or RT(R)(VI) certification required
- KY Radiation Operator's License required prior to start (license required if applicable)
- Proficiency in scrubbing as first assist to physician, circulating, filming, and charging exams in Epic
- Must reside more than 100 miles from the facility to be eligible for this position
- 2 supervisory references from within the last 3 years required for consideration
Additional Information
- Assist physicians with interventional neuro, vascular, and CT/US guided procedures
- Former permanent staff at this facility must have been separated for at least 6 months before returning as a traveler
- All requested time off (RTO) must be disclosed at the time of submission — RTO requests made after submission will not be approved

About Lexington, KY
As a Travel Interventional Radiology Technologist in Lexington, KY here's what you should know:- The cost of living in Lexington is slightly lower than the national average, making it an affordable place to live.
- Wages generally match up with the cost of living, providing a good balance for residents.
- In the summer, average highs are around 86°F, and average lows are around 66°F.
- In the winter, average highs are around 42°F, and average lows are around 25°F.
- Short-term rentals and furnished housing options are available in Lexington.
- They are relatively easy to find, especially in popular areas for travel nurses.
- Lexington is car-friendly, with easy navigation and ample parking.
- Public transportation options include buses, which provide convenient access to different parts of the city.
- Lexington is a diverse city with a wide age range.
- Common health issues may include allergies due to the abundance of grass and tree pollen.
- There is a growing population of travel nurses in Lexington, providing a supportive community for those in the healthcare field.
- There are plenty of restaurants offering diverse cuisines, and the city has a thriving arts and music scene.
- Sports enthusiasts can enjoy college basketball and horse racing.
- Outdoor activities include hiking in the nearby Red River Gorge and exploring the Kentucky Horse Park.
